Shane Brennan (born 1957, in Bendigo, Australia) is an Australian writer and producer for television; more popularly known as the executive producer of the American CBS drama NCIS, as well as the creator of the NCIS spin-off series, NCIS: Los Angeles. Although he is the current showrunner on NCIS: Los Angeles, he remains the executive producer of NCIS; he handed the day-to-day operations over to Gary Glasberg after the 8th season of NCIS.
